What is a Self Vacuum Cleaner?
A self vacuum cleaner, often referred to as a robotic vacuum, is a home cleaning gadget created to run autonomously. Utilizing sophisticated innovation such as synthetic intelligence, sensing units, and in some cases even mapping capabilities, these vacuums can browse around a home, avoiding challenges, cleaning various floor types, and going back to their docking station when their battery runs low.
Secret Features of Self Vacuum Cleaners
Self vacuum come equipped with a range of functions that enhance their functionality and user experience. Here are some of the most notable attributes:
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| Navigation Technology | Utilizes sensing units and cameras to map the space and avoid barriers. |
| Scheduling Capability | Users can configure cleaning times for benefit. |
| Dirt Detection | Some models can identify dirtier areas and focus on them. |
| Multi-Surface Cleaning | Reliable on carpets, hardwood, tiles, and more. |
| Combination with Smart Home | Can be managed through smartphones and connected with smart home systems. |
| Self-Charging Functionality | Instantly returns to the dock to recharge when required. |
| HEPA Filters | Catches great dust and irritants for better air quality. |
Advantages of Self Vacuum Cleaners
The benefits of buying a self vacuum make them an appealing choice for households. Here are some of the essential advantages:
- Time-Saving: Automated cleaning maximizes time for users to participate in other activities, from work to leisure.
- Constant Cleaning: Regular scheduled cleaning assists keep a neat living environment.
- Accessibility: Ideal for people with movement obstacles or those who battle with conventional vacuuming techniques.
- Energy Efficiency: Many models are created to operate on very little energy, adding to lower energy costs.
- Advanced Cleaning Techniques: Enhanced functions such as HEPA filters assist keep indoor air quality, making them a much healthier option.
Factors to consider When Purchasing a Self Vacuum Cleaner
While self vacuum cleaners use numerous advantages, there are several elements that buyers should think about before making a purchase:
- Floor Type Compatibility: Evaluate whether the device is suitable for the surface areas in your home.
- Battery Life: Look for designs with adequate battery life to cover your cleaning location in one charge.
- Size and Design: Consider a vacuum’s measurements to guarantee it can access tight spaces under furnishings.
- Maintenance Costs: Factor in the cost of filters, brushes, and other devices that may need routine replacement.
- Noise Levels: Research designs understood for quieter operation, particularly if home disturbances are a concern.

Frequently Asked Questions About Self Vacuum Cleaners
1. How do self vacuum browse around furnishings?
Self vacuum use a mix of sensors, video cameras, and mapping technology to navigate around things in their environment. They can find challenges and adjust their path accordingly, ensuring extensive cleaning coverage.
2. Can self vacuum tidy carpets efficiently?
Yes, numerous self vacuum are designed with brushes and suction power that can handle various floor types, consisting of carpets. Some designs even adjust their suction settings based on the surface area they are cleaning.
3. Are self vacuum noisy?
The sound level of self vacuum varies by design. Nevertheless, numerous producers intend to develop quieter systems, typically operating at volumes comparable to that of a microwave.
4. Do self vacuum cleaners require maintenance?
Yes, self vacuum need routine upkeep, consisting of cleaning or replacing filters, clearing dust bins, and periodically changing brushes to make sure ideal efficiency.
5. What is the average life expectancy of a self vacuum?
Many self vacuum cleaners have a normal life expectancy of 3 to 5 years, depending on the design, frequency of usage, and upkeep practices.
